Zum Inhalt

Häufige Probleme mit dem Google Drive-Knoten#

Hier sind einige häufige Fehler und Probleme mit dem Google Drive-Knoten und Schritte zur Behebung oder Fehlerbehebung.

Google hat diese App nicht verifiziert#

If using the OAuth authentication method, you might see the warning Google hasn't verified this app. To avoid this, you can create OAuth credentials from the same account you want to authenticate.

If you need to use credentials generated by another account (by a developer or another third party), follow the instructions in Google Cloud documentation | Authorization errors: Google hasn't verified this app.

Google Cloud App wird nicht autorisiert#

For Google Cloud apps with Publishing status set to Testing and User type set to External, consent and tokens expire after seven days. Refer to Google Cloud Platform Console Help | Setting up your OAuth consent screen for more information. To resolve this, reconnect the app in the Localmind Automate credentials modal.

Google Drive OAuth-Fehler#

Wenn Sie die OAuth-Authentifizierungsmethode verwenden, wird möglicherweise eine Fehlermeldung angezeigt, die besagt, dass Sie sich nicht anmelden können, da die App die Erwartungen von Google an die Sicherheit von Apps nicht erfüllt.

Meistens ist die eigentliche Ursache dieses Problems, dass die URLs zwischen der OAuth-Konfiguration von Google und Localmind Automate nicht übereinstimmen. Um dies zu vermeiden, überprüfen Sie zunächst alle Links in der Fehlermeldung von Google. Diese enthalten Details zu dem aufgetretenen Fehler.

Abrufen der letzten Dateien von Google Drive#

Um die letzten Dateien von Google Drive abzurufen, müssen Sie die Dateien nach Änderungszeit sortieren. Dazu müssen Sie nach vorhandenen Dateien suchen und deren Änderungszeiten abrufen. Anschließend können Sie die Dateien sortieren, um die neueste Datei zu finden, und einen anderen Google Drive-Knoten verwenden, um die Datei anhand der ID zu adressieren.

Der Prozess sieht wie folgt aus:

  1. Fügen Sie einen Google Drive-Knoten zu Ihrer Arbeitsfläche hinzu.
  2. Wählen Sie die Ressource Datei/Ordner und die Operation Suchen aus.
  3. Aktivieren Sie Alle zurückgeben, um alle Dateien zu sortieren.
  4. Setzen Sie den Filter Was soll gesucht werden auf Dateien.
  5. Setzen Sie in den Optionen die Felder auf Alle.
  6. Verbinden Sie einen Sortier-Knoten mit der Ausgabe des Google Drive-Knotens.
  7. Wählen Sie den Sortiertyp Einfach.
  8. Geben Sie modifiedTime als Feldname im Abschnitt Zu sortierende Felder ein.
  9. Wählen Sie die Sortierreihenfolge Absteigend.
  10. Fügen Sie einen Limit-Knoten zur Ausgabe des Sortier-Knotens hinzu.
  11. Setzen Sie Max. Anzahl Elemente auf 1, um die neueste Datei zu behalten.
  12. Verbinden Sie einen weiteren Google Drive-Knoten mit der Ausgabe des Limit-Knotens.
  13. Wählen Sie Datei als Ressource und die gewünschte Operation aus.
  14. Wählen Sie bei der Datei-Auswahl Nach ID.
  15. Wählen Sie Ausdruck und geben Sie {{ $json.id }} als Ausdruck ein.